We (bunch of indie devs) have just released the alpha of Below Kryll! We have limited the registration numbers, to be able to test our server load; And would love feedback about our creation and our editor (if you manage to get that far!) Play it here: http://game.belowkryll.com/ http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=aEo4DeNIZpo&feature=youtu.beFeatures:- Be a part of one ever growing world, where nothing is random generated - all the content is made by other players, including NPCs, quests, gadgets, background drawings and more
- Smooth animations (like prince of persia) and a unique pixelated art style
- Original ambient soundtrack
- Advance your character and unlock new abilities and areas around the world to explore, be the ultimate explorer trying to conquer a player generated world
Editing features:- Editing tools that are extremely streamlined - with a stroke of a brush a terrain filled with random decorations will be created, butterflies, living mushrooms - all will meld into a unique area with nearly zero effort
- Create elaborate puzzles with triggers and logic gates, action areas with monsters and lots of fighting, stories with quests and NPCs or just pure platforming areas.
- Get fame from the community for making awesome areas, and unlock epic items for your editing.

I'm playing on a soundless pc, with bad performance, bad keyboard etc, so my impression is a little incomplete for now.
I like the idea! I got confused by the terms "real world" and... whatever the other thing was. But I believe the main game really is the real world part, where players create areas of their own and connect to the others and so on. It's kind of like a platformer with level editor, but instead of a boring level menu you have them all connected in one big world. Plus, character progression blends well with this scheme.
The tutorial was pretty funny. I was thinking the tutorial was poorly made but then the character started reacting the same way I did, so I realized it was intentionally trolling me. Funny.
Visually this is all over the place.
The rest I can't really comment until I try it again on my own pc. But one thing about the controls I can say now: space bar, e, x, m and backspace are so distant from each other. There's no comfortable place for the hand that allows me to play without looking at the keyboard occasionally.
